Output d5c6b843d125f3e5f192f3fbd00f56914c126f9e1bdbfd97b56c1d8438a481e6:5

value
311541634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3321f253e6d61f8f7b686e937d736d0e78980485 OP_EQUAL
address
MCZXMs5GEpkaGZpCNmd9DSj3SD9Sz9JZrz
transaction
d5c6b843d125f3e5f192f3fbd00f56914c126f9e1bdbfd97b56c1d8438a481e6
spent
true